In collaboration with @Turner Construction and @Corgan Associates, Novum engineered, fabricated, and installed the steel, glazing system and aluminum shade fins for the entrance canopy at the Bank of America building in Dallas, TX. The canopy measures approximately 59’-4” x 59’-4” in plan with one corner being notched around the corner of the building. The glazing consists of Novum’s Point Supported Glass System, which secures the glass to the purlins by Novum’s Block Knoten System. Overall, the glazing surface area totals approximately 2,235 square feet.
